Runbook fragment — Sealed exam-paper run, Ashdown Institute

For the driver's coordinator: the sealed exam cartons leave the Ashdown Institute print room no earlier than 06:30 and travel directly to the Millbrae testing centre with no intermediate stops. Tamper tapes are checked at loading; any breach means the run is aborted and escalated. Driver carries the manifest in the cab at all times. On arrival, the courier applies the hand-over instruction given below.

dispatch memo: the sorius tamius courier leaves the praeth ledger at gate 4873 under passcode 928014

Subject: SQL linting now enforced on merge

Hi all — starting this week, every SQL file in the Harborfen repo goes through sqlward before merge. It checks for unqualified column names, missing lock hints on migrations, and SELECT * anywhere outside scratch directories. New folks: run it locally with the pre-commit hook so CI doesn't surprise you. Warnings are advisory for two weeks, then blocking. The linter version is pinned per release, and the current pin is recorded below.

session token of bagaf-tawif = htk6_eebfeb

FAQ: Splitgate assignment service

Q: A user got reassigned mid-experiment — now what?

A: Usually the sticky-bucket cache on node two got flushed. Restart the bucketeer, then replay the assignment log. If the config store refuses your credentials after restart, use the on-call recovery passphrase below to unlock it.

strongbox words: druvan-lamys-eliius-jorax-istox-soreth-ulays-gilix-ralix-oliiel-norwyn-casvan-praius

## Support

Hey, welcome aboard! If you hit weird latency on the Quillbranch API, it's probably the old GraphQL N+1 issue — we fixed it with the batch loader in `resolvers/dataloom.js`, but a few legacy resolvers still bypass it. Check the wiki page first, then ping the platform crew. For anything urgent, reach out directly.

alerts address for hadug-yajof: pramir@torvacloud.example

Step 3: Before this week's load test of the Cartmint checkout flow, snapshot the orders schema so we can diff row counts afterward. Ramp virtual shoppers from 50 to 800 over ten minutes, holding five minutes at peak. Abort if p99 latency exceeds two seconds. Take the snapshot against the load-test replica using the connection string below.

database URL for bahop-yagep: mssql://sildor_svc:35ha7jz@db-fb6d.nelvrodyn.example:5432/casath